What Will Ridge Technical College Charge in Tuition and Fees?

$3,930 In-State Tuition & Fees
$10,530 Out-of-State Tuition & Fees

In the most recent reported year, in-state undergraduate tuition and fees at Ridge Technical College came in at $3,930 for the year. Out-of-state undergraduates were charged $10,530. The difference reflects the in-state residency discount.

Of that total, required fees totaled $30 in-state and $30 out-of-state; the remainder is straight tuition.

In-State Out-of-State
Tuition $3,900 $10,500
Fees $30 $30
Total $3,930 $10,530

This tuition and fees total reflects one year of study and does not include room and board.

Keep in mind that a number of students receive financial aid and scholarships that bring down the real cost they pay. These costs are the full sticker price.

Recent Tuition Changes at Ridge Technical College Across Recent Years

Tuition at Ridge Technical College has changed over recent reported years.

Year In-State Tuition Out-of-State Tuition
Three Years Ago $3,888 $10,368
Two Years Ago $3,888 $10,368
One Year Ago $3,888 $10,368
Most Recent Year $3,900 $10,500

The following chart shows how tuition at Ridge Technical College has changed across the reported years.

From the prior year, out-of-state tuition climbed 1.3%. At the same pace next year, tuition + fees would be roughly $10,664 in the following year.

Ridge Technical College Projected Tuition & Fees Over the Next Five Years

0.10% In-State Annual Increase
0.42% Out-of-State Annual Increase
$42,561 Est. 4-Year Cost

On average, in-state tuition and fees climbed each year by about 0.10%, which puts the in-state figure next year near $3,934. Out-of-state tuition and fees grew on average by 0.42%, so a year out the out-of-state figure lands around $10,574.

Holding that rate, here is how tuition and fees could track over the next five years:

Academic Year In-State Tuition & Fees Out-of-State Tuition & Fees
Next Year $3,934 $10,574
In 2 Years $3,938 $10,618
In 3 Years $3,942 $10,662
In 4 Years $3,946 $10,707
In 5 Years $3,950 $10,752

Budgeting for four years rather than one is the safer way to plan — the running four-year out-of-state total projects near $42,561, versus roughly $15,760 for in-state students.
